Name is the argument name and value is the corresponding value. Evaluate matlab expression matlab eval mathworks benelux. An eigenvalue and eigenvector of a square matrix a are, respectively, a scalar. For example, and change parentheses indices to a second cell array index. To change from mathematics notation to matlab notation, the user needs to. Call mxgetn to determine the number of columns in the specified mxarray. With the eigenvalues on the diagonal of a diagonal matrix. Numeric or string inputs a and b must either be the same size or have sizes that are compatible for example, a is an mbyn matrix and b is a scalar or 1byn row vector.
Ive been searching all over the place but i cant seem to find anything. Pdf on aug 16, 2014, takashi d y kozai and others published i. Mathematics linear algebra, differentiation and integrals, fourier transforms, and other mathematics math functions provide a range of numerical computation methods for analyzing data, developing algorithms, and creating models. This matlab function computes the 2d or 3d convex hull of the points in matrix p. It also computes the number of expected inputs nargin to be assigned using subsasgn. Finally, generate code for the entrypoint function. Inverse tangent in radians matlab atan mathworks united. For 3d points, k is a 3column matrix representing a triangulation that makes up the convex hull. An element of the output array is set to logical 1 true if a or b, but not both, contains a nonzero element at that same array location. Convert matrix of signal data to sound matlab sound. Duane hanselman associate professor 211 barrows hall 207 5812246 207 9445396 contact dr. Matlab an introduction with applications by amos gilat. In state coordinates that equalize the inputtostate and statetooutput energy transfers, the hankel singular values measure the contribution of each state to the inputoutput behavior. These operators control notation, alignment, significant digits, and so on.
Programming numerical methods in matlab aims at teaching how to program the numerical methods with a stepbystep approach in transforming their algorithms to the most basic lines of code that can run on the computer efficiently and output the solution at. These options are valid only when saving to a page format pdf, and ps or printing to a printer. An introduction with applications by amos gilat by amos gilat book is designed for the matlab software program, this ebook requires no previous knowledge of computer programming. Specify optional commaseparated pairs of name,value arguments. Determine inequality matlab ne mathworks australia. Go to line 24 and change the format from 0 to 1 1 formatscaled. Y atanx returns the inverse tangent tan1 of the elements of x in radians. Open the matlab editor type in the commands you want to execute save the file in a location accessible to matlab usually the matlab work directory or current working directory in the matlab command window, type in the name of the file to execute the commands executing an mfile of this type has the same effect as. Call mxgetn to determine the number of columns in the specified mxarray if pm is an ndimensional mxarray, mxgetn is the product of dimensions 2 through n. The size of y is the common size of the input arguments. This tutorial is meant to be a quick start to get used to matlab.
For 2d points, k is a column vector containing the row indices of the input points that make up the convex hull, arranged counterclockwise. I a symmetric and large i a spd and large i astochasticmatrix,i. This matlab function returns the inverse tangent tan1 of the elements of x in radians. Matlab programming a primer for the process engineer. Matlab has a builtin routine for nding eigenvalues and eigenvectors.
Then, define an entrypoint function that performs pca transformation using the principal component coefficients coeff and estimated means mu, which are the outputs of pca. Detect corners using minimum eigenvalue algorithm and. Eigenvalueshave theirgreatest importance in dynamic problems. C xora,b performs a logical exclusiveor of arrays a and b and returns an array containing elements set to either logical 1 true or logical 0 false. To get help for the methodname method of the classname class in the packagename package, type packagename. A scalar input functions as a constant matrix of the same size as the other inputs. This website uses cookies to ensure you get the best experience. An introduction with applications is intended for students who are using matlab for the first time and have little or no experience in computer programming. Equally effective as a freshmenlevel text, selfstudy tool, or course reference, the book is generously illustrated through computer screen shots and stepbystep tutorials, with abundant and motivating applications to problems in mathematics, science, and engineering. Now that you have the example running in matlab, lets take a look at the code syntax to see what happened when you executed. This matlab function returns a cornerpoints object, points. For any eigenvalue problem there is an equivalent polynomial root.
Each column of coeff contains coefficients for one principal component, and the columns are in descending order of component variance. Thus weve found the eigenvector x 1 1 0 corresponding to eigenvalue 1 2. Data acquisition data logger before we do calculations, lets change our format to formatscaled so that our data will be depicted as recognizable voltage measurements. Algorithm, electrical engineering, engineering, matlab and mathematica, mysql. Matlab pkg readme find, read and cite all the research you need on researchgate. The fortran code on the other hand would be written using an editor, then compiled, and then finally run. Even those examples dont explore the extend of the used matlab functions but it provides you with a sample of how you might.
Print figure or save to specific file format matlab print mathworks. Audio data, specified as an mby1 column vector for singlechannel mono audio, or an mby2 matrix for stereo playback, where m is the number of audio samples. Multinomial probability density function matlab mnpdf. For real values of x, atanx returns values in the interval. Stereo playback is available only if your system supports it. It computes the number of expected outputs nargout returned from subsref. To convert data to text and control its format, you can use formatting operators with common conversion functions, such as num2str and sprintf. For example, change subscripts to parentheses indices. Lecture 14 eigenvalues and eigenvectors ohio university. A layer graph specifies the architecture of a deep learning network with a more complex graph structure in which layers can have inputs from multiple layers and outputs to multiple layers. To allow the matlab parser to perform stricter checks on your code and avoid untrapped errors and other unexpected behaviors, do not include output arguments in the input to the eval function. V,d,w eiga,b also returns full matrix w whose columns are the corresponding left eigenvectors, so that wa dwb. Publiez des live scripts sous format html, pdf, latex ou microsoft word. Note that the distributionspecific function tpdf is faster than the generic function pdf.
The solution of dudt d au is changing with time growing or decaying or oscillating. If pm is an ndimensional mxarray, mxgetn is the product of dimensions 2 through n. Y mnpdfx,prob returns the pdf for the multinomial distribution with probabilities prob, evaluated at each row of x. Introduction to matlab 14 matlab environment matlab windows the command windowis active when you first enter matlab interactive commands can be entered at the prompt results output will automatically be displayed the graphics window is used to display plots and graphs. Number of columns in array matlab mathworks switzerland. Creez une documentation pour les fonctions live avec du texte formate, des images. To use pdf, specify the probability distribution name and its parameters. To check that the layer is in the graph, plot the layer graph.
Inputs a and b must either be the same size or have sizes that are compatible for example, a is an mbyn matrix and b is a scalar or 1byn row vector. Aut2geod converts from authalic latitude to geodetic latitude. This is a list of matlab files to process meg and eeg data. If name appears in multiple folders on the matlab search path, help displays the help text for the first instance of name found on the search path. The beginning chapter describes basic features of the program and shows how to use it in simple arithmetic operations with scalars. Create the 1by1 convolutional layer and add it to the layer graph. Java foundations 3rd editionjohn lewis, peter depasquale, joseph chase isbn. Instead, specify output arguments to the eval function to store the results of the evaluated expression. Operands, specified as scalars, vectors, matrices, or multidimensional arrays. Hankel singular values of dynamic system matlab hsvd.
Lets nd the eigenvector x 2 corresponding to eigenvalue 2 3. Bv, where a and b are nbyn matrices, v is a column vector of length n, and. Rows of x correspond to observations and columns correspond to variables. The generalized eigenvalue problem is to determine the solution to the equation av. It can be used as a textbook in firstyear engineering courses or as a reference in more advanced science and engineering courses where matlab is introduced as a tool for solving.
Geometric probability density function matlab geopdf. By using this website, you agree to our cookie policy. The new edition gradually presents the latest matlab functionality in detail. In matlab, the above matrix multiplication would be performed directly from the matlab prompt. Upon executing the following code, you may find warnings being output in matlab command window, upon loadlibrary command. Secondly, matlab is an interactive programming environment. Some matlab formats have no scilab equivalent, see examples below. For example, if pm points to a fourdimensional mxarray having dimensions by 5 by 4 by 6, mxgetn returns the value 120 5. This function allows access to all angle conversions based upon input unit strings. So503 spring 20 22620 we will investigate the pgo professor guth oscillation, which proposes that severe snowfall occurs at bwi every year professor guth has a sabbatical ay 9596, 0203, and 0910.
Fetching latest commit cannot retrieve the latest commit at this time. Finally, matlab has an impressive set of buildin graphical functions. Note in most cases, using the eval function is less efficient than using other matlab functions and language constructs, and the resulting code can be more difficult to read and debug. Students t probability density function matlab tpdf.
Statistics and machine learning toolbox also offers the generic function pdf, which supports various probability distributions. A scalar input is expanded to a constant array with the same dimensions as the other input. Le logiciel matlab matrix laboratory est base sur le calcul matriciel numerique. Photovoltaic forecasting with artificial neural networks. If y is an mby2 matrix, then the first column corresponds to the left channel, and the second column corresponds to the right channel. Principal component analysis of raw data matlab pca. Assuming no prior matlab experience, this clear, easytoread book walks readers through the ins and outs of this powerful software for technical computing. For the %f, %e, and %e operators, the precision indicates how many digits to display to the right of the decimal point.
Use this option with any of the input arguments from the. The examples included in this tutorial are meant to make you aware of some useful functions. These files allow a nice interaction with mne project. For example, change mathematics operators to ma tlab operators and toolbox functions. You can specify several name and value pair arguments in any order as name1,value1. Find logical exclusiveor matlab xor mathworks italia. The nargin value for the overloaded subsasgn function consists of the variable being assigned to, the structure array. A sixthorder extension to the matlab package bvp4c of j. We check that this works by looking at the second row. For the %g operator, the precision indicates the number of significant digits to display. Each row of prob must sum to one, and the sample sizes for each observation rows of x are given by the row sums sumx,2. Theorem eigenvalues and characteristic polynomial is an eigenvalue of a deta i 0 proof.
For example, the statement evaloutput,expression is not recommended. Shampine by nicholas hale oxford university computing laboratory and daniel r. The precision field in a formatting operator is a nonnegative integer that immediately follows a period. Matlab provides options for presenting your code to others, including using. Eigenvalues and eigenvectors matlab eig mathworks france. Convex hull matlab convhull mathworks united kingdom. X and prob are mbyk matrices or 1byk vectors, where k is the number of multinomial bins or categories. For more information, see compatible array sizes for basic operations. Hanselman has taught a wide variety of undergraduate and graduate classes including introductory circuits, signals and linear systems, control systems, signal processing, electromagnetics, power electronics, electromechanical energy conversion, and numerical methods. To use the approach you proposed in the question, remove the uniformoutputproperty, this way a logical index is returned and the elements can be addressed directly. Data acquisition data logger readdataqfileanalysis the program should generate a figure window like the one below. A 2i 0 4 0 1 x 1 0 0 by looking at the rst row, we see that x 1 1 0 is a solution.
850 881 723 683 119 771 917 1100 146 374 1216 704 1072 1290 84 452 560 853 569 1073 1490 1074 612 133 678 1241 426